Output 63a1e220d96c5b55815fb035c4162ca78281a11c4984808ea8e4b82123aecdb1:24

value
722576959
script pubkey
OP_0 OP_PUSHBYTES_20 986dc221fc7cfd306a3f09f37c8f400d380b0bc7
address
bc1qnpkuyg0u0n7nq63lp8eher6qp5uqkz78smztpx
transaction
63a1e220d96c5b55815fb035c4162ca78281a11c4984808ea8e4b82123aecdb1
confirmations
186849
spent
true